Dr David Mangan addressed the European and International Labour and Social Law seminar in Hamburg, Germany in Feburary 2023. This is an annual seminar hosted at Bucerius Law School and held in cooperation with the German Labour Law Association. Attendees were primarily practitioners of labour law, and labour law judges in the German system. His address (“Data Protection Challenges in Irish Law and Practice”) has been published in Neue Zeitschrift für Arbeitsrecht. 
 
In April 2023, he addressed attendees at the Decent Work in the Digital Age conference held at Pázmány Péter Catholic University Faculty of Law and Political Sciences, and sponsored by Friedrich-Ebert-Stiftung Budapest. His address (“The fragmented protection of privacy and data in labour law”) is found in the Hungarian Labour Law e-Journal.
 
David researches in the areas of employment/labour law and private law obligations (tort and contract), with a focus on the impact of information technology in these areas. David is also a member of the editorial board of the European Labour Law Journal. He is co-editor of the Global Workplace Law & Policy blog. He is currently working on two books: one about information technology law; and another about EU aviation industrial relations during and since the Covid-19 pandemic.
